AI-Powered Data Analysis and Predictive Modeling
Predictive modeling is perceived as one of the most useful ways to apply AI solutions in urban planning, primarily because of its capacity to process large volumes of data. Every city produces numerous data points every day, from traffic and energy usage to people’s behavior and the environment’s state. AI is capable of analyzing this data and defining patterns, which can then be applied in the layout of a city.
For instance, it can forecast the impact of changes in the transportation system on traffic jams or how specific zoning regulation will impact housing prices. Through predictive modeling, the planners develop scenarios through which decision-making becomes more accurate, thereby avoiding negative impacts.
AI can also be used to improve an existing model rather than, as is often the case, predict new outcomes. For instance, algorithms can identify consuming patterns within the city and advise the state on alterations to improve efficiency. This also assists cities in becoming more sustainable and in the long run, it is also cost-effective.
Smart Cities and AI-Driven Infrastructure
Smart cities are another buzzword of the last few years and AI is its key element. Smart cities are cities that have integrated information and communications technology to get better value for their citizens in the urban living environment.
AI is one of the critical foundations for supporting the concept of smart cities. This ranges from traffic light systems that are intelligent to enable traffic flow conversation to waste management systems that employ the use of artificial intelligence to determine the flow of the waste collection route. For example, in transportation, AI can improve public transportation by using passenger data to change routes and timings. This leads to the avoidance of congestion at certain points and raises the speed of service, thus increasing the desirability of the public transport system to the residents.
AI is also being applied to increase safety and security in urban centers. Through AI, surveillance systems are capable of tracking activities in the public sector in real-time and detecting any signs of malicious activities before executing them. Due to the preemptive measures implemented in the provision of security, a community can be protected from crime and residents can be made secure.

AI in Sustainable Urban Design
Today's city planning has made sustainability a key component; artificial intelligence has made this possible. Structures and buildings in urban areas cause pollution of the environment through exhausting gas, depletion of resources and global warming. By adapting urban planning and resources’ consumption patterns, the AI can limit these impacts.
Energy management is one area where AI has already made an impact. It adjusts to a city and once patterns in energy consumption have been established, AI has the capacity to identify where inefficiency is taking place and how this can be rectified. For instance, it can advise on where to place solar energy systems since they require light or on structures that require minimal input from heaters or air conditioners.
It can also help in achieving sustainable transport system. Through the data related to traffic flow and utilization of public transportation, AI can suggest improvements to lessen pollution and enhance the capability of the transport plan. They may range from synchronizing the signals of traffic lights to ease traffic jams to installing charging facilities to promote the utilization of electric cars.
But also in the fields of energy, transportation and natural resources, AI enables cities to really excel. For instance, it can be used to get data about water consumption to determine regions where it can be saved or estimate the effects of climate change on a city’s water supply. It can then be utilised to build new and enhanced robust urban settings that will be able to mitigate upcoming hardships.
The Role of AI in Community Engagement
Nevertheless, even in the context of AI applications, there is a great potential for using technologies for the benefit of cities and urban planning, as well as some difficulties, such as the problem of community involvement. City planning is much more than simply planning for buildings; it entails planning for human wants and engagements in urban areas.
One of the benefits of using AI in urban planning is that it enhances the interaction of the community by putting the planner in a position to have better tools to understand and respond to the public. For example, AI can help estimate people’s attitudes toward proposed projects by analyzing social media data or providing analysis of the feedback received during public consultations, thanks to natural language processing.
